Microsoft Warns of Attacks on IE Zero-Day
Hi folks, Yesterday, Brian posted this article entitled Microsoft Warns of Attacks on IE Zero-Day and there is plenty of stories similar to this. GRC’s Steve Gibson talked about how there could be more issues after XP stopped issuing updates, and I guess this is the first of many. While I’m one who is not running XP, there are many that are. I hope that people can find another browser to use besides Internet Explorer. I know I.E. 6 is the most light weight, and later versions are slow and sluggish, and even those may be at risk as well according to this and other similar stories. This could be a big issue I want to bring people up to date with.
